Emmanuel ROHEE
|
d9a9a47075
|
SYWEB-7: Up & down keys let user step through the history as per readline or xchat
|
2014-09-17 14:18:39 +02:00 |
|
Emmanuel ROHEE
|
f9bb000ccf
|
WEB-35: joins/parts should trigger desktop notifications
|
2014-09-17 09:41:21 +02:00 |
|
Kegan Dougal
|
95e171e19a
|
Don't bing for sent messages. Handle cases where the member is unknown rather than erroring out.
|
2014-09-16 16:23:20 +01:00 |
|
Kegan Dougal
|
b36a0c71d1
|
Added utility function containsBingWord and hook up some css to it.
|
2014-09-16 15:35:23 +01:00 |
|
Kegan Dougal
|
a402e0c5e6
|
Added bing detection logic. Persist the display name of the user in localstorage for use when binging.
|
2014-09-16 15:35:23 +01:00 |
|
Kegan Dougal
|
660364d6a7
|
Move the notification logic out of an individual room controller and into the general event handler, so we can notify for >1 room.
|
2014-09-16 15:35:23 +01:00 |
|
Kegan Dougal
|
b170fe921e
|
Added a section on bing words if you enable desktop notifications.
|
2014-09-16 15:35:23 +01:00 |
|
Emmanuel ROHEE
|
890178cf25
|
Fixed scroll flickering when opening the room
|
2014-09-16 16:16:11 +02:00 |
|
Emmanuel ROHEE
|
a284de73e6
|
If an initialSync has been already done on a room, we do not need to paginate back to get more messages
|
2014-09-16 16:16:11 +02:00 |
|
Emmanuel ROHEE
|
45592ccdfd
|
WEB-29: Improve room page content loading
InitialSync: load the 30 last messages of each room so that a full page of messages can be displayed without additionnal request
|
2014-09-16 16:16:11 +02:00 |
|
Matthew Hodgson
|
32acb7e903
|
always scroll to bottom when entering a room
|
2014-09-13 11:35:36 +01:00 |
|
Erik Johnston
|
e3aec9bc81
|
Merge branch 'release-v0.2.3' of github.com:matrix-org/synapse
Conflicts:
webclient/room/room-controller.js
|
2014-09-12 18:19:32 +01:00 |
|
Emmanuel ROHEE
|
9819b3619e
|
CSS m.room.topic and m.room.name events in the history
|
2014-09-12 11:56:08 +02:00 |
|
Emmanuel ROHEE
|
d934328904
|
Added edition of room name
|
2014-09-12 10:48:06 +02:00 |
|
Emmanuel ROHEE
|
6ea20f3503
|
Show room name updates in room history and recents.
Update it with the latest value
|
2014-09-12 10:12:56 +02:00 |
|
Emmanuel ROHEE
|
ceec607e7f
|
Clearly show when an user cannot join a room.
In realtime show who kicked or banned him.
|
2014-09-11 16:54:57 +02:00 |
|
Emmanuel ROHEE
|
806c49a690
|
Added support of copy/paste of multi lines content
|
2014-09-11 15:46:24 +02:00 |
|
Emmanuel ROHEE
|
6b20fef52a
|
Invite: reset the input when the invitation has been done
|
2014-09-11 13:52:07 +02:00 |
|
Emmanuel ROHEE
|
c92740e8a9
|
Enable enter key in the invite input
|
2014-09-11 13:43:55 +02:00 |
|
Emmanuel ROHEE
|
cc049851d0
|
On member avatar mouseover, show user_id and power level
|
2014-09-11 12:01:44 +02:00 |
|
Emmanuel ROHEE
|
14a9652324
|
Room topic: if the request fails, show the error in the feedback
|
2014-09-11 11:53:37 +02:00 |
|
Emmanuel ROHEE
|
af44e9556d
|
BF: made input autofocus work when opening the room topic input
|
2014-09-11 11:49:59 +02:00 |
|
Emmanuel ROHEE
|
7e7eb0efc1
|
Show room topic change in the chat history and in the recents
|
2014-09-11 11:31:24 +02:00 |
|
Emmanuel ROHEE
|
7a153b5c94
|
Show echoed emote with transparency
|
2014-09-10 18:29:52 +02:00 |
|
Emmanuel ROHEE
|
5a06f5c5fc
|
Reenabled transparent echo message. It turns to opaque without flickering now.
|
2014-09-10 18:24:03 +02:00 |
|
Emmanuel ROHEE
|
6d18b52931
|
Clean previous request feedback when doing a new request
|
2014-09-10 17:40:34 +02:00 |
|
Emmanuel ROHEE
|
81ecaf945d
|
BF: Made /op work when providing no power value. 50 is used as default in this case
|
2014-09-10 17:37:51 +02:00 |
|
Emmanuel ROHEE
|
b63dd9506e
|
Improved requests: pagination is done from the data received in initialSync
|
2014-09-10 12:01:00 +02:00 |
|
David Baker
|
253c327252
|
Don't play an engaged tone if we hang up locally.
|
2014-09-09 17:38:40 +01:00 |
|
Emmanuel ROHEE
|
1ef51e7939
|
Improved room page loading flow: do pagination only when the members list is available.
Killed an unexpected pagination trigger when the page load: paginateMore
|
2014-09-09 16:46:30 +02:00 |
|
Emmanuel ROHEE
|
332986ba43
|
BF: prevent joined messages to be displayed twice when joining a room.
Do this by synchronizing the m.room.member joined event from the events stream and the start of the pagination
|
2014-09-09 16:10:20 +02:00 |
|
David Baker
|
16b40cbede
|
Show call invites in the message table
|
2014-09-09 11:45:36 +01:00 |
|
Kegan Dougal
|
e8f19b4c0d
|
Display a 'Set Topic' button if there is no topic or it's a 0-len string.
|
2014-09-08 18:59:26 -07:00 |
|
Kegan Dougal
|
6bdb23449a
|
Add ability to set topic by double-clicking on the topic text then hitting enter.
|
2014-09-08 18:40:34 -07:00 |
|
Kegan Dougal
|
324020d5fe
|
Display the room topic in the room, underneath the name of the room.
|
2014-09-08 15:36:52 -07:00 |
|
Matthew Hodgson
|
a0a609e8af
|
fix embarassing bug where in-progress messages get vaped when the previous one gets delivered
|
2014-09-08 11:28:51 +02:00 |
|
Matthew Hodgson
|
dc1f202eca
|
fix desktop notifs, which were broken in eab463fd
|
2014-09-08 11:28:51 +02:00 |
|
Matthew Hodgson
|
ef0304beff
|
disable broken event dup suppression, and fix echo for /me
|
2014-09-08 11:28:50 +02:00 |
|
Emmanuel ROHEE
|
24f0bb4af5
|
Revert "BF: Made notification work again (forgot to renamed "offline" to "unavailable")"
This reverts commit c3f9d8e41b .
|
2014-09-08 11:09:14 +02:00 |
|
Emmanuel ROHEE
|
c3f9d8e41b
|
BF: Made notification work again (forgot to renamed "offline" to "unavailable")
|
2014-09-08 10:28:07 +02:00 |
|
Matthew Hodgson
|
64b6f09b0d
|
fix embarassing bug where in-progress messages get vaped when the previous one gets delivered
|
2014-09-06 17:48:16 -07:00 |
|
Matthew Hodgson
|
41907209bb
|
fix desktop notifs, which were broken in eab463fd
|
2014-09-06 10:26:41 -07:00 |
|
Matthew Hodgson
|
44bd5e04dd
|
disable broken event dup suppression, and fix echo for /me
|
2014-09-06 10:14:05 -07:00 |
|
Matthew Hodgson
|
a1bf28b7f0
|
handle m.room.aliases for id<->alias mapping; remove local_storage map; stop local echo flickering by removing opacity transition for now; implement /join
|
2014-09-06 00:32:39 -07:00 |
|
Emmanuel ROHEE
|
b3be06667d
|
BF: tab completion did not work with commands. $scope.input contained only the typed chars not the result of the completion.
Needed to fire an event so that ng update the input model
|
2014-09-05 18:46:34 +02:00 |
|
Emmanuel ROHEE
|
8a7f7f5004
|
BF: Update the members list on banned & kicked "events"
|
2014-09-05 18:05:23 +02:00 |
|
Emmanuel ROHEE
|
12a23f01b4
|
autoscroll down(if the scroller was already at the bottom) when receiving member events
|
2014-09-05 17:52:11 +02:00 |
|
Emmanuel ROHEE
|
3be6156774
|
Created kick & unban methods in matrixService. Made some factorisation.
|
2014-09-05 17:30:50 +02:00 |
|
Emmanuel ROHEE
|
cf4c17deaf
|
Added sanity checks in commands
|
2014-09-05 17:23:41 +02:00 |
|
Emmanuel ROHEE
|
3501478828
|
BF: Make /unban work again
|
2014-09-05 16:56:50 +02:00 |
|